With this exciting opportunity of SGB at Aberdeen, your duties will involve sale of tickets and other rail products, providing customers with information and assistance. Maintenance /Cleaning of station environments, including platforms, waiting areas & toilets. Ensuring that the station conforms to the Service Quality regime. Train dispatch duties, ensuring that trains leave the station safely and punctually.
Various shift patterns.
Shortlisted candidates will be invited to a competency-based interview. Successful candidates will be required to sit safety critical assessment and medical. For new entrants to ScotRail all offers of employment are subject to passing our pre-employment checks which include a criminal record check, medical and 3 years occupational history check.
